What Are the Core Functions of a PVC Stabilizer in Your Formulation
Before we dive into selection, let's establish what a stabilizer actually does. When subjected to heat and shear during processing, PVC is inherently prone to degradation, which leads to discoloration, a loss of physical properties, and ultimately product failure. A high-performance stabilizer system prevents this. It acts as a shield, absorbing the damaging elements and ensuring your product emerges from production with its color, strength, and integrity intact. Which Key Parameters Should You Evaluate First
Selecting a stabilizer isn't about finding a one-size-fits-all solution. It's a meticulous matching process based on your product's unique demands. From my two decades of experience, I always advise clients to start with these non-negotiable parameters
Application and End-Use: Is your product for rigid construction profiles, flexible cables, or sensitive medical tubing? Each has vastly different requirements.
Processing Conditions: What are your typical processing temperatures and shear rates? This determines the necessary heat stability.
Regulatory Compliance: Does your product need to meet RoHS, REACH, or FDA standards for its intended market?
Performance Expectations: What level of UV resistance, clarity, or weathering performance is essential?
How Do You Match Stabilizer Chemistry to Your Product's Needs
This is where theory meets practice. The chemistry of the stabilizer is the heart of its performance. Let's break down the most common types and where they excel, a framework we use at Pre World to guide our clients.
| Stabilizer Type | Primary Strengths | Ideal Applications | Key Considerations |
|---|---|---|---|
| Lead-Based (Phasing Out) | Excellent heat stability, low cost. | Historically used in wires and cables. | Being phased out globally due to toxicity. |
| Calcium-Zinc (Ca-Zn) | Non-toxic, eco-friendly, good clarity. | Potable water pipes, medical tubes, food films. | Requires careful co-stabilizer balance for top performance. |
| Organotins | Superior clarity and high heat stability. | Rigid profiles, pipes, sheets. | Can have odor issues; methyltins are common in the US. |
| Mixed Metal (e.g., Ba-Zn) | Strong overall stability, good value. | Flooring, hoses, and various flexible goods. | Regulatory pressure on barium is increasing. |

What Technical Specifications Must You Scrutinize on the Data Sheet
Once you've narrowed down the chemistry, you must become a detective with the technical data sheet. This document holds the key to predictable performance. Don't just glance at it; study it. Here is a checklist of what to look for
Metal Content: This directly influences toxicity and compliance.
Initial Color and Long-Term Heat Stability (Minutes): This is often measured by a static or dynamic heat test like a two-roll mill; look for data that reflects your own processing times.
Lubrication (Internal/External): Does the stabilizer package include lubricants? This affects processing flow and can simplify your overall formulation.
Clarity and Transparency: Critical for packaging or medical applications.
Compatibility with Other PVC Chemical Additives: Ensure it works harmoniously with your plasticizers, fillers, and impact modifiers.
